3

Не уверен, что это можно сделать, но здесь идет.

Я хочу получить следующее: пользователь на ноутбуке может просматривать веб-страницу маршрутизатора, которая находится на другом ПК (клиенте), маршрут к этому клиенту - через другой ПК (сервер).

Таким образом, соединение происходит от ноутбука к серверу, чтобы добавить усложнение, интернет-провайдер клиентского ПК блокирует все входящие запросы, поэтому не может использовать переадресацию портов на клиентском маршрутизаторе, чтобы преодолеть это, я использую обратный туннель ssh от клиента к серверу, так браузер сервера может просматривать веб-страницу маршрутизатора клиентов - пока все хорошо.

Теперь я хочу подключить ноутбук к серверу через другое интернет-соединение и перенаправить веб-страницу маршрутизатора клиента на ноутбук.

Я играл с NAT на сервере, но, похоже, не могу делать то, что хочу.

Можно ли это сделать?

Павел.

1 ответ1

0

Это можно сделать с помощью переадресации портов SSH.

Эта команда перенаправит любую попытку подключения на $SERVER:10000 на $DEVICE:80 .

client$ ssh -R 10000:$DEVICE:80 $SERVER

где $SERVER может быть локальным IP-адресом. $DEVICE может быть любым именем или адресом, идентифицирующим устройство с точки зрения клиента.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.